Methods of Warming Breast Milk

Warm Water Bath: One of the most commonly used methods involves placing the container of breast milk in a bowl of warm water, gradually increasing the temperature until it reaches the desired level. This gentle heating method ensures even warming without the risk of overheating or nutrient loss.

Bottle Warmer: A bottle warmer is a convenient and efficient device designed specifically for warming breast milk. It offers precise temperature control and helps maintain the integrity of the milk’s nutrients. It is essential to follow the manufacturer’s instructions to ensure optimal results.

Avoid Microwaving: Microwaving breast milk is discouraged as it can create hot spots and destroy essential nutrients. Additionally, microwaving in plastic bottles can release harmful chemicals that may pose a risk to the baby’s health.

Test the Temperature: Prior to feeding, it is crucial to test the temperature of the breast milk on the inside of your wrist or the back of your hand. This ensures it is comfortably warm for the baby and minimizes the risk of burns.

FAQ

How long can you keep breast milk after heating?

After heating breast milk, it is safe to keep at room temperature for up to 2 hours. However, if it has been left out for more than 2 hours, it is recommended to discard it to avoid bacterial contamination.

Can I refrigerate heated breast milk and use it later?

Yes, you can refrigerate heated breast milk and use it later. It is safe to store it in the refrigerator for up to 24 hours after heating. Just make sure to cool it down as quickly as possible after heating and place it in the back of the refrigerator where it is coldest.

Is it safe to reheat breast milk more than once?

No, it is not safe to reheat breast milk more than once. Repeated heating and cooling can destroy important nutrients and increase the risk of bacterial growth. It is best to heat only the amount needed for a feeding and discard any leftover milk that has been reheated.

What is the recommended method for heating breast milk?

The recommended method for heating breast milk is to place it in a container or bottle and then place that container in a bowl of warm water. Avoid heating breast milk directly on the stove or in the microwave as it can create hot spots and destroy essential nutrients. Once the milk is warm, swirl the container gently to even out the temperature before feeding.
